Skip to main content

Access Database Migration Services

Migrate your Access database to SQL Server for better performance, scalability, and cloud access. Preserve all data and functionality. 20+ years of migration experience. Fixed pricing. Free consultation.

What I Migrate

Access to SQL Server

Migrate Access databases to SQL Server. Preserve all tables, relationships, data types, and constraints. Optimize for SQL Server performance.

Access to Cloud (Azure SQL)

Migrate Access databases to Azure SQL Database for cloud access. Enable remote access, automatic backups, and scalable infrastructure.

Data Migration

Migrate all data with zero loss. Preserve data integrity, handle data type conversions, and maintain referential integrity throughout migration.

Table Structure Migration

Convert Access table structures to SQL Server. Optimize indexes, add proper constraints, and improve performance with SQL Server features.

Query Migration

Convert Access queries to SQL Server stored procedures, views, and functions. Optimize for better performance and maintainability.

Form & Report Migration

Recreate Access forms in web interfaces or keep Access front-end connected to SQL Server. Migrate reports to SQL Server Reporting Services.

VBA Code Migration

Convert Access VBA code to SQL Server stored procedures, triggers, or application code. Preserve business logic and functionality.

Security Migration

Set up SQL Server security, user permissions, and access controls. Migrate Access user accounts and permissions to SQL Server.

Performance Optimization

Optimize migrated database for SQL Server. Add proper indexes, optimize queries, and leverage SQL Server performance features.

Hybrid Solutions

Keep Access front-end, migrate data to SQL Server. Best of both worlds: familiar Access interface with SQL Server backend performance.

How It Works

1

Free Consultation (15-30 minutes)

We discuss your current Access database, migration goals, and I assess if migration is right for you. No obligation.

2

Migration Plan & Quote (within 24 hours)

I provide a detailed migration plan, timeline, and fixed-price quote. You know exactly what will be migrated and how much it costs.

3

Migration & Testing (in test environment)

I migrate your database to SQL Server in a test environment. We test thoroughly to ensure everything works correctly before going live.

4

Training & Go-Live

I provide documentation and training on the new SQL Server database. We go live when you're ready. Your original Access database remains as backup.

5

Ongoing Support (optional)

Need help with the migrated database? I'm available for support, optimization, and new features. We can set up a maintenance plan.

Timeline Expectations:

  • Simple databases: 3-4 weeks
  • Medium complexity: 5-8 weeks
  • Complex systems: 8-12 weeks

What You Provide: Current Access database, access to SQL Server (or I can set up), requirements for new system

What You Get: Migrated SQL Server database, documentation, training, 100% ownership

Pricing

Fixed pricing. No hourly billing. No surprises. You know the cost before we start.

Simple Projects

$3,000-$5,000

Small databases, basic migration, 3-4 weeks

  • ✓ Small database migration
  • ✓ Basic table migration
  • ✓ Data migration
  • ✓ Documentation included

Advanced Projects

$5,000-$12,000

Medium databases, form migration, 5-8 weeks

  • ✓ Medium database migration
  • ✓ Query migration
  • ✓ Form/report migration
  • ✓ Performance optimization
  • ✓ Full documentation

Enterprise Projects

$12,000+

Large systems, full migration, 8-12 weeks

  • ✓ Large database migration
  • ✓ Complete system migration
  • ✓ Cloud migration (Azure)
  • ✓ Comprehensive training
  • ✓ Extended support

All projects include: Documentation, training, 100% database ownership, no recurring fees

Common Questions

Ready to Migrate Your Access Database?

Scale beyond Access limits. Get better performance and cloud access. Get a free consultation to see if migration is right for you.